Infrastructure Development: A Game Changer

The budget allocates a significant portion to infrastructure, which is expected to create a ripple effect across various sectors. Improved roads, bridges, and public transportation systems are on the agenda, designed to enhance connectivity between urban and rural areas. This is particularly vital for districts like Guwahati, Dibrugarh, and Silchar, where infrastructure improvements can spur economic activity.

Funding Breakdown

  • Rs 4,000 crore for road development projects.
  • Rs 3,000 crore allocated for public transport enhancements.
  • Rs 2,000 crore dedicated to water supply and sanitation initiatives.
  • Rs 1,000 crore for digital infrastructure expansion.

Welfare Initiatives: Supporting Vulnerable Populations

In addition to infrastructure, the Assam budget places a strong emphasis on social welfare programs. Recognizing the challenges posed by poverty and underemployment, this budget aims to uplift marginalized communities through targeted initiatives.

Key Welfare Programs

  • Enhanced support for women and child welfare schemes.
  • Increased funding for education and vocational training programs.
  • Direct financial assistance for low-income families.
  • Healthcare initiatives focused on maternal and child health.

Job Creation: Building a Sustainable Economy

Job creation is at the heart of Assam's budget strategy. By investing in infrastructure and social welfare, the state government aims to stimulate the local economy and reduce unemployment rates that have been a concern in recent years. The initiatives are designed to equip residents with the necessary skills and opportunities to thrive in various industries.

Workforce Development Strategies

  • Public-private partnerships to develop skill training programs.
  • Support for small and medium enterprises (SMEs) to create local jobs.
  • Focus on sectors such as agriculture, technology, and tourism.
